Celtic prospect Aidan McAdams signs for Rangers

Rangers sign Celtic youth goalkeeper Aidan McAdams on a three-year deal.

Celtic youth goalkeeper Aidan McAdams has left the club to join their bitter rivals Rangers.

The 18-year-old has signed a three-year contract at Ibrox in a deal that could cost up to £150,000.

"We are pleased to secure Aidan and welcome him to the club," Rangers academy head Craig Mulholland told the club's website.

"He had a number of options including remaining at his own club and two good options in England, but the quality of goalkeeping provision our academy goalkeeping coach Colin Stewart and his team of staff at the club offer was attractive to Aidan and was a big factor in his decision to join Rangers."

McAdams has earned plaudits for his performances for Scotland at youth level, playing starring roles in last season's U17 Euros and the Victory Shield the season before.
